Implicit status tracking of tasks and management of task reminders based on device signals
US-2019095846-A1 · Mar 28, 2019 · US
US11862170B2 · US · B2
| Field | Value |
|---|---|
| Publication number | US-11862170-B2 |
| Application number | US-202217951657-A |
| Country | US |
| Kind code | B2 |
| Filing date | Sep 23, 2022 |
| Priority date | Mar 30, 2020 |
| Publication date | Jan 2, 2024 |
| Grant date | Jan 2, 2024 |
A practical reading order for non-experts. Skip the full description unless you need deep technical detail.
What the patent document calls the invention.
A short plain-language summary of the technical disclosure.
Who owns or filed the patent and who is credited as inventor.
Filing, priority, publication, and grant dates set the timeline.
The legal scope of protection — read this for what is actually claimed.
Technology tags used to group this patent with similar filings.
Prior art links and similar publications in this corpus.
Official abstract text for this publication.
A system is provided for determining privacy controls for output including sensitive data. A user may subscribe to receive an output in the future based on the occurrence of an event. The system may determine when the event is occurred triggering the output, and determine that the output includes outputting sensitive data. The system may determine output data that does not include the sensitive data, send the output data to a device, and may request the user to provide an authentication input to receive the sensitive data.
Opening claim text (preview).
What is claimed is: 1. A computer-implemented method comprising: receiving message data corresponding to a message to be output by a first recipient device associated with a user profile, the message data comprising first output data corresponding to message content and an indication of a first sender of the message; determining that the first sender corresponds to stored data associated with the user profile; based at least in part on the stored data, determining second output data corresponding to the message, wherein the second output data excludes a portion of the first output data, and wherein the second output data requests an input for user authentication processing; causing the second output data to be presented using the first recipient device; after causing the second output data to be presented, receiving authentication data from the first recipient device, the authentication data being based on an authentication action performed via the first recipient device; determining that the authentication data satisfies a first privacy control; and based at least in part on the authentication data satisfying the first privacy control, causing the portion of the first output data to be presented using the first recipient device. 2. The computer-implemented method of claim 1 , further comprising: prior to receiving the message data: receiving first input data corresponding to a first user input associated with the user profile, determining, from the first input data, that the first user input requests a first notification be output when a first event occurs, generating first trigger data representing the first notification is to be output when the first event occurs, and storing the first trigger data as the stored data; and after storing the first trigger data: receiving event data corresponding to the message, determining the event data corresponds to the first event represented by the first trigger data, and determining, using the first trigger data, that the first notification is to be output by the first recipient device. 3. The computer-implemented method of claim 1 , further comprising: processing, using semantic analysis, the first output data to determine that the portion includes a representation of sensitive data. 4. The computer-implemented method of claim 1 , further comprising: determining stored user recognition data associated with the user profile; and determining, using the stored user recognition data, that the authentication data satisfies the first privacy control. 5. The computer-implemented method of claim 1 , further comprising: processing the first output data to determine that the portion includes information of a first data type corresponding to sensitive data. 6. The computer-implemented method of claim 5 , wherein the first data type corresponds to medical information. 7. The computer-implemented method of claim 5 , wherein the first data type corresponds to personal identification information. 8. The computer-implemented method of claim 1 , further comprising: determining that the portion of the first output data corresponds to a first representation of sensitive data; and using natural language generation, determining the second output data to include at least a second representation of the sensitive data in a non-sensitive manner. 9. The computer-implemented method of claim 1 , further comprising: determining a second recipient device associated with the user profile; determining, using the user profile, that the second recipient device is designated as a personal device; and based at least in part on the second recipient device being designated as the personal device, causing the first output data to be presented using the second recipient device without previously presenting the second output data using the second recipient device. 10. The computer-implemented method of claim 9 , wherein causing presentation of the first output data using the second recipient device occurs after receiving the authentication data from the first recipient device. 11. A system comprising: at least one processor; and at least one memory comprising instructions that, when executed by the at least one processor, cause the system to: receive notification data corresponding to an input notification to be output by a first recipient device associated with a user profile, the notification data comprising first output data corresponding to notification content; determine that the notification content corresponds to a first data type corresponding to sensitive data; based at least in part on the notification content corresponding to the first data type, determine second output data corresponding to the input notification, wherein the second output data excludes a portion of the first output data, and wherein the second output data requests an input for user authentication processing; cause the second output data to be presented using the first recipient device; after causing the second output data to be presented, receive authentication data from the first recipient device, the authentication data being based on an authentication action performed via the first recipient device; determine that the authentication data satisfies a first privacy control; and based at least in part on the authentication data satisfying the first privacy control, cause the portion of the first output data to be presented using the first recipient device. 12. The system of claim 11 , wherein the at least one memory further comprises instructions that, when executed by the at least one processor, further cause the system to: prior to receipt of the notification data: receive first input data corresponding to a first user input associated with the user profile, determine, from the first input data, that the first user input requests a first notification be output when a first event occurs, generate first trigger data representing the first notification is to be output when the first event occurs, and store the first trigger data; and after storage of the first trigger data: receive event data corresponding to the input notification, determine the event data corresponds to the first event represented by the first trigger data, and determining, using the first trigger data, that the input notification is to be output by the first recipient device. 13. The system of claim 11 , wherein the at least one memory further comprises instructions that, when executed by the at least one processor, further cause the system to: process, using semantic analysis, the first output data to determine that the portion includes a representation of sensitive data. 14. The system of claim 11 , wherein the at least one memory further comprises instructions that, when executed by the at least one processor, further cause the system to: determine stored user recognition data associated with the user profile; and determine, using the stored user recognition data, that the authentication data satisfies the first privacy control. 15. The system of claim 11 , wherein the at least one memory further comprises instructions that, when executed by the at least one processor, further cause the system to: process the notification data to determine an indication of a first source of the notification data; and determine that the first source corresponds to stored data associated with the user profile, wherein determination of the second output data is based at least in part on the stored data. 16. The system of claim 11 , wherein the first data type corresponds to medical
Speech to text systems (G10L15/08 takes precedence) · CPC title
Event management; Broadcasting; Multicasting; Notifications · CPC title
Protecting personal data, e.g. for financial or medical purposes · CPC title
Speech synthesis; Text to speech systems · CPC title
Semantic context, e.g. disambiguation of the recognition hypotheses based on word meaning · CPC title
Related publications grouped by family.
Answers are generated from the same data shown on this page.